简要总结
This study is a randomized, parallel group, active controlled trial evaluating the effectiveness of Virtual reality exposure therapy on social participation among children with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ity disorder. A total of 50 individuals aged 4 to 14 years diagnosed with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der will be recruited from Occupational Therapy Department at Chettinad Hospital and clinics in Chennai and Chengalpattu district. Eligibility will be confirmed using the initial screening using DSM 5 for ADHD will be assessed through patient interview. After obtaining informed consent, participants wil be randomly allocated into two groups: an experimental group (n = 25) and a control group (n = 25), Baseline social participation will be assessed using the Child and Adolscent scale of participation (CASP). The experimental group will receive a Virtual reality exposure therapy intervention consisting of 45-minute sessions, three days per week, for four weeks. The control group will receive no intervention from the researcher during this period. Post-intervention social participation will be reassessed using Child and Adolscent scale of participation (CASP). Pre- and post-intervention scores will be statistically analyzed to determine the effectiveness of the Virtual reality exposure therapy intervention on social participation.

入选标准
- •4 to 14 years of age children diagnosed with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der.
排除标准
- •Children with other medical and neurological conditions, Autism Spectrum Disorder and children with severe feeding difficulties.
